Cinema in Kingston: From Muybridge to the Multiplex (2022)

Cinema in Kingston: From Muybridge to the Multiplex (2022) poster

An oral history exploring the development of film projection and cinema in Kingston-on-Thames - from resident innovator Eadweard Muybridge through the heyday, decline, and re-emergence of cinema. Features interviews with historians, projectionists and usherettes as well as cinema-goers with rare footage and images from Kingston’s cinemas.
